Global Scientists Unite to Save Earth’s Black Soil 🌱🌍

Black soil—often called Earth’s 'carbon vault'—is under threat, but scientists worldwide aren’t letting it go without a fight. Two years after the Chinese mainland launched its black soil protection law, global experts are joining forces to tackle soil degradation caused by decades of intense farming and chemical overuse. 🚜💡

Why Black Soil Matters

Home to 12% of the world’s black soil, northeast China’s Jilin Province is leading groundbreaking efforts to revive this vital resource. Researchers at the Northeast Institute of Geography and Agroecology are digging deep to address root causes of erosion and nutrient loss. 'It’s like solving a puzzle,' one scientist shared. 'Every country’s data adds a piece.'
